网友您好, 请在下方输入框内输入要搜索的题目:
题目内容
(请给出正确答案)
单选题
员工编号的散列总和是工资主文件更新程序输入数据的一部分。程序散列总和与计算出来的主文件交易数相比较。这个过程有的目的是()。
A
确定员工编号是有效的
B
确定只有应拿工资的员工拿到了工资
C
检测工资计算中的错误
D
检测丢失的交易处理
参考答案
参考解析
解析:
暂无解析
更多 “单选题员工编号的散列总和是工资主文件更新程序输入数据的一部分。程序散列总和与计算出来的主文件交易数相比较。这个过程有的目的是()。A 确定员工编号是有效的B 确定只有应拿工资的员工拿到了工资C 检测工资计算中的错误D 检测丢失的交易处理” 相关考题
考题
试题六 (共15 分)阅读以下说明和Java代码,将应填入 (n) 处的字句写在答题纸的对应栏内。【 说明 】现需要统计某企业员工的月平均工资,即该企业本月发给员工的工资总和除以员工人数。 假设企业本月发给员工的工资总和为sumSalary,该企业的员工总数为employeeNumber,下面的程序代码计算该企业员工本月的平均工资,其中需要处理employNumber为0的情况。【 Java 代码 】import java.util.Scanner;public class JavaMain {static float average(float x, int y) throws Exception{if (y ==0 ) throw new Exception( (1) );return x/y;}static void caculate() throws Exception{float sumSalary;int employeeNumber;Scanner sc = new Scanner( (2) );try{System.out.println("请输入当月工资总和与员工数:");sumSalary = sc.nextFloat(); //从标准输入获得工资总和employeeNumber = sc.nextInt(); //从标准输入获得员工数float k = average(sumSalary,employeeNumber);System.out.println("平均工资:" + k);}(3) (Exception e){if(e.getMessage().equalsIgnoreCase("zero")){System.out.println("请重新输入当月工资总和与员工数:");sumSalary = sc.nextFloat();employeeNumber = sc.nextInt();float k = average(sumSalary,employeeNumber);System.out.println("平均工资:" + k);}}}public static void main(String[] args) {try {caculate();}(4) (Exception e){if ( e.getMessage().equalsIgnoreCase("zero"))System.out.println("程序未正确计算平均工资!" );}}}【问题1】程序运行时,若输入的员工工资总和为6000,员工数为5,则屏幕输出为:请输入当月工资总和与员工数:6000 5(5)【问题2】若程序运行时,第一次输入的员工工资总和为6000,员工数为0,第二次输入工工资总和为0,员工数为0,则屏幕输出为:请输入当月工资总和与员工数:6000 0(6)0 0(7)
考题
试题二(共15分)阅读下列说明,回答问题1和问题2,将解答填入答题纸的对应栏内。【说明】某企业信息系统的部分关系模式及属性说明如下:(1)员工关系模式:员工(员工编号,姓名,部门,工资,职务,教育水平),其中员工编号是主键,部门是外键,参照部门关系模式的部门编号属性。(2)部门关系模式:部门(部门编号,部门名称,经理),其中部门编号是主键,经理是外键,参照员工关系模式的员工编号属性。(3)项目关系模式:项目(项目编号,项目名称,所属部门,负责人),其中项目编号是主键,所属部门和负责人是外键,分别参照部门关系模式和员工关系模式的部门编号和员工编号属性。(4)员工项目关系模式:员工项目(员工编号,项目编号),其中员工编号和项目编号是主键,同时员工编号和项目编号也是外键,分别参照员工关系模式的员工编号和项目关系模式的项目编号。【问题1】(2分)假设定义员工关系模式时,没有定义主键和外键。请用SQL语句补充定义员工关系模式的实体完整性约束和参照完整性约束。(a) ;(b) ;【问题2】(13分)请将下列SQL查询语句补充完整。(1)查询平均工资(不包含职务为经理的员工)超过3000的部门的编号,部门名称及其平均工资,并按平均工资从高到低排序。SELECT部门编号,部门名称,(c) AS平均工资FROM员工,部门WHERE (d)GROUP BY (e)HAVING (f)(g);(2)查询工资大于全体员工平均工资的员工编号,姓名和工资。SELECT员工编号,姓名,工资FROM员工WHERE (h);(3)查询没有承担任何项目的部门编号和部门名称。SELECT部门编号,部门名称FROM部门WHERE (i) (SELECT.FROM项目WHERE (i) );(4)查询研发部所有员工的员工编号和教育水平,若教育水平大于20,则输出研究生;若教育水平小于等于20,并大于16,则输出本科生;否则输出其他。SELECT员工编号,CASEWHEN教育水平20 THEN‘研究生’(k)(l)ENDFROM员工,部门WHERE (m) ;(5)查询部门名称不以“处”结尾的部门编号和部门名称。SELECT部门编号,部门名称FROM部门WHERE部门名称 (n) ;
考题
(1)为数据库“职员管理”中的表“员工信息”建立主索引,索引名称和索引表达式均为“职工编号”。(2)为数据库“职员管理”中的表“工资”建立普通索引,索引名称和索引表达式为“部门编号”。(3)建立表“工资”和表“员工信息”之间的关联。(4)为(3)中建立的关联设置完整性约束。要求:更新规则为“限制”,删除规则为“级联”,插入规则为“忽略”。
考题
阅读以下说明和C++代码,将填入 (n) 处的字句在应栏内。[说明]现需要统计某企业员工的月平均:[资,即该企业本月发给员工的工资总和除以员工数。假设企业本月发给员工的工资总和为sumSalary,该企业的员工总数为employeeNumber,下面的程序代码计算该企业员工本月的平均工资,其中需要处理employNumber为0的情况。[C++代码]includeusing namespace std;class Department {protected:float average(float x, int y){if(Y==O) throw (1)______ ;return x/y;}public:void caculate(void){float sumSalary;int employeeNumber;try{cout <<"请输入当月工资总和与员工数:"<<endl;cin >> sumSalary >> employeeNumber:float k=average(sumSalary,employeeNumber);cout <<"平均工资:"<<k<<endl;}(2)______ (int e){if(e==0){cout <<"请重新输入当月工资总和与员工数:"<<endl;cin>>sumSalary>>employeeNumber;float k=average(sumSalary,employeeNumber);cout<<"平均工资:"<<k<<endl;}}}};VOid msin(){try {(3)______ ;d.caculate();}(4)______ (int e){if(e==0)cout<<"程序未正确计算平均工资!"<<endl;}}[问题1]程序运行时,若输入的员工工资总和为6000,员工数为5,则屏幕输出为:请输入当月工资总和与员工数:6000 5(5)______[问题2]若程序运行时,第一次输入的员工工资总和为6000,员工数为0,第二次输入的员工工资总和为0,员工数为0,则屏幕输出为:请输入当月工资总和与员工数:6000 0(6)______0 0(7)______
考题
阅读以下说明和Java代码,将填入 (n) 处的字句在对应栏内。[说明]现需要统计某企业员工的月平均工资,即该企业本月发给员工的工资总和除以员工人数。假设企业本月发给员工的工资总和为sumSalary,该企业的员工总数为employeeNumber,下面的程序代码计算该企业员工本月的平均工资,其中需要处理employNumber为0的情况。[Java代码]import Java.util.Scanner;public class JavaMain{static float average(float X,int Y)throws Exception{if(Y==0)throw new Exception( (1)______ );return X/Y;}Static Void caculate()throws Exception{float sumSalary;int employeeNumber;Scanner SC=new Scanner( (2)______);try{System.out.println("请输入当月工资总和与员工数:");sumSalary=sc.nextFloat(); //从标准输入获得工资总和employeeNumber=SC.nextInt(); //从标准输入获得员工数float k=average(sumSalary,employeeNumber);System.out.println("平均工资:"+k);}(3)______ (Exception e){if(e.getMeSSage().equalSIgnoreCase("zero")){System.out.println("请重新输入当月工资总和与员工数:");sumSalary=sc.nextFloat();employeeNumber=sc.nextInt();float k=average(sumSalary,employeeNumber);System.out.println("平均工资:"+k);}}}public Static void msin(String[] argS){try {caculate();}(4)______ (Exception e) {if ( e.getMessage().equalsIgnoreCase("zero"))system.out.println("程序未正确计算平均工资!");}}}[问题1]程序运行时,若输入的员工工资总和为6000,员工数为5,则屏幕输出为:请输入当月工资总和与员工数:6000 5(5)______[问题2]若程序运行时,第一次输入的员工工资总和为6000,员工数为0,第二次输入的员工工资总和为0,员工数为0,则屏幕输出为:请输入当月工资总和与员工数:6000 0(6)______0 0(7)______
考题
设有职工(编号,姓名,职称,基本工资)和工资(编号,…,实发工资)两个数据库文件,如下程序段用关联方法显示所有职工的编号,姓名,职称,基本工资和实发工资的数据,请填空。USE 工资 IN 1 ORDER 编号USE 职工 IN 2 ORDER 编号SET RELATION TO 编号【 】
考题
审计人员从工资结算表中抽取若干记录追查至企业员工名册,该程序可用于证实:A:企业是否在工资结算表中虚构员工名单套取资金
B:员工薪酬的确定是否恰当合理
C:工资费用的账务处理是否正确
D:员工所得薪酬是否与其实际工作量记录相符
考题
员工工资管理系统中,统计汇总功能的基础是员工的信息,它包括姓名、工资等多项员工信息。下列选项中,最适合做主键的是()。A.部门的编号
B.员工的工号
C.最新的身份证号码
D.工资的级别
考题
内部审计部门执行整合测试设施法(ITF)来检测公司的工资处理过程。该审计部门已识别出植入计算机程序的关键控制措施和处理步骤,然后开发测试数据以检测这些控制。该部门开发了全年使用的测试交易。假设审计师在测试结果中没有发现任何差异,那么他就可以提出如下结论( )。A.该系统能恰当地获取全年员工的实际工作小时数以及提交给工资部门的小时数,然后进行正确的处理
B.所有员工全年都得到了正确的工资支付,而且其工资金额的计算也是正确的
C.计算机应用程序及其控制措施在过去1年能正确地处理工资交易
D.以上三项都是
考题
以人力资源管理提供的员工及其工资的基本数据为依据,进行工资核算和管理的模块,例如工资的核算、汇总和分摊、个人所得税的计算、工资相关账簿的查询。以上描述的是()。A:工资管理模块B:固定资产管理模块C:应收、应付管理模块D:账务处理模块
考题
计算机程序员修改了工资程序,这样在每个工资处理周期,操作员的工资支票的美元数值将翻倍。能够检测和预防这种欺诈行为的控制是()。A、提交的时间卡数量和支票产生的数量之间的控制总额比较B、为工资程序变更实现授权和测试程序C、由财务部发薪水D、计算员工社会安全号码字段的散列总和
考题
员工编号的散列总和是工资主文件更新程序输入数据的一部分。程序散列总和与计算出来的主文件交易数相比较。这个过程有的目的是()。A、确定员工编号是有效的B、确定只有应拿工资的员工拿到了工资C、检测工资计算中的错误D、检测丢失的交易处理
考题
工资支付程序的输入数据包括一个字段,该字段用代码确定向员工按周付薪或按月付薪。后来又增加了两周一次付薪的第三种支付方式,但工资支付程序并没有改变。结果,当系统碰到两周一次付薪的员工时,工资额却是根据按周付薪的方式计算的。当这些员工抱怨工资少付时,公司才发现这个错误。那么最可能避免这种错误的控制方法是()。A、内部冗余计算B、有效性检查C、对数值进行清楚的检查D、检查点/重启处理
考题
为了防止工资计算系统按原计划自动给那些没有完成任务的员工提高工资,应采取哪项措施?()A、应将工资登记簿与员工的主文件相比较B、应将工资主文件与员工的主文件相比较C、应由工资发放部门提出工资的增加方案D、应经适当的主管人员明确批准后,工资方能按计划增加
考题
内审部门开始对一个自动工资系统进行审计。审计人员已受过审计软件包如何使用的培训,而且对该工资系统所用的数据库有不少了解,但没有编程经验。公司每个部门的员工都使用时间卡片来报告自己的工作时间,然后每周由部门中指定的人员输入自动工资系统中。工资小时的交易文件作为工资输入数据的主要来源,保存在系统中。在部门经理审核了总小时数之后,相关信息就向在线工资系统开放。工资数据随后得到处理,工资条被打印出来并分发给相应的员工。所有工资都是直接存入账户的。为了确保员工工资信息的保密性,公司没有编制计算并比较各部门工资费用的详细报告。管理人员想要知道工资程序是否可靠。设定审计人员拥有一定的技术水平,那么以下()方法最有可能用于测试工资计算过程的准确性。A、平行模拟法B、整合测试设施法C、标记与追踪法D、映像法与程序分析
考题
人力资源部门和工资部门是两个单独的部门,下列()组合可以提供最好的职务分离。A、人力资源部门合计员工数,工资部门处理工作小时数并将工资支票交给员工B、人力资源部门合计员工数,审核工资小时数并向工资部门提交以便处理,并将工资支票交付员工C、人力资源部门合计员工数,工资部门处理工作小时数并输入员工银行账号。工资支票可自动存入员工的银行账户D、工资部门合计员工数并输入员工银行账号,不过处理工作小时数只能由人力资源部门审批,工资支票自动存入员工的银行账户
考题
单选题人力资源部门和工资部门是两个单独的部门,下列()组合可以提供最好的职务分离。A
人力资源部门合计员工数,工资部门处理工作小时数并将工资支票交给员工B
人力资源部门合计员工数,审核工资小时数并向工资部门提交以便处理,并将工资支票交付员工C
人力资源部门合计员工数,工资部门处理工作小时数并输入员工银行账号。工资支票可自动存入员工的银行账户D
工资部门合计员工数并输入员工银行账号,不过处理工作小时数只能由人力资源部门审批,工资支票自动存入员工的银行账户
考题
单选题工资支付程序的输入数据包括一个字段,该字段用代码确定向员工按周付薪或按月付薪。后来又增加了两周一次付薪的第三种支付方式,但工资支付程序并没有改变。结果,当系统碰到两周一次付薪的员工时,工资额却是根据按周付薪的方式计算的。当这些员工抱怨工资少付时,公司才发现这个错误。那么最可能避免这种错误的控制方法是()。A
内部冗余计算B
有效性检查C
对数值进行清楚的检查D
检查点/重启处理
考题
单选题为了防止工资计算系统按原计划自动给那些没有完成任务的员工提高工资,应采取哪项措施?()A
应将工资登记簿与员工的主文件相比较B
应将工资主文件与员工的主文件相比较C
应由工资发放部门提出工资的增加方案D
应经适当的主管人员明确批准后,工资方能按计划增加
考题
单选题内审部门开始对一个自动工资系统进行审计。审计人员已受过审计软件包如何使用的培训,而且对该工资系统所用的数据库有不少了解,但没有编程经验。公司每个部门的员工都使用时间卡片来报告自己的工作时间,然后每周由部门中指定的人员输入自动工资系统中。工资小时的交易文件作为工资输入数据的主要来源,保存在系统中。在部门经理审核了总小时数之后,相关信息就向在线工资系统开放。工资数据随后得到处理,工资条被打印出来并分发给相应的员工。所有工资都是直接存入账户的。为了确保员工工资信息的保密性,公司没有编制计算并比较各部门工资费用的详细报告。管理人员想要知道工资程序是否可靠。设定审计人员拥有一定的技术水平,那么以下()方法最有可能用于测试工资计算过程的准确性。A
平行模拟法B
整合测试设施法C
标记与追踪法D
映像法与程序分析
考题
单选题计算机程序员修改了工资程序,这样在每个工资处理周期,操作员的工资支票的美元数值将翻倍。能够检测和预防这种欺诈行为的控制是()。A
提交的时间卡数量和支票产生的数量之间的控制总额比较B
为工资程序变更实现授权和测试程序C
由财务部发薪水D
计算员工社会安全号码字段的散列总和
热门标签
最新试卷